What It Is

A cream pie is a pastry crust filled with a rich, custard-like cream. It’s often topped with whipped cream and sometimes garnished with chocolate shavings, fruit, or nuts. Unlike fruit pies, the filling is smooth and creamy, not chunky.


Key Components

  1. Crust
    • Traditional: flaky pie crust baked until golden.
    • Alternative: graham cracker or cookie crust for a quick, no-roll option.
  2. Filling
    • Usually made with milk or cream, sugar, egg yolks, and a thickener (cornstarch or flour).
    • Flavored with vanilla, chocolate, coconut, or banana depending on the type.
    • Cooked on the stovetop until thick, then poured into the cooled crust.
  3. Topping
    • Whipped cream is classic.
    • Can sprinkle cocoa, cinnamon, nuts, or fruit slices for decoration.

Popular Variations

  • Banana Cream Pie: layers of banana slices in custard
  • Chocolate Cream Pie: chocolate custard filling
  • Coconut Cream Pie: custard with shredded coconut
  • Boston Cream Pie: technically a cake with custard filling, often mistaken as a pie

Tips for Perfection

  • Chill the filling before adding whipped cream to prevent melting.
  • Blind-bake the crust if the filling isn’t baked.
  • Whip cream just before serving for maximum fluffiness.
  • Use a pastry cloth or crust shield to prevent over-browning edges.
